How much do atmospheric modeling scientist jobs pay per year?

As of Sep 15, 2026, the average yearly pay for atmospheric modeling scientist in the United States is $111,343.00, according to ZipRecruiter salary data. Most workers in this role earn between $94,500.00 and $137,000.00 per year, depending on experience, location, and employer.

MPAS-JEDI Systems and Convective-Scale Modeling Specialist - Scientist IV

Norman, OK • On-site

Other

Posted 9 days ago


Job description


  • Develop, install, maintain, and support MPAS-JEDI and related atmospheric modeling and data assimilation systems across HPC, cloud, and operational computing platforms

  • Develop and maintain scientific software, workflows, and automation tools using Python, Bash, Git, Fortran, and related technologies

  • Implement and support real-time and retrospective modeling workflows using EC-Flow, Rocoto, or similar workflow management systems

  • Support ensemble-based data assimilation, numerical weather prediction, software integration, testing, version control, and operational transition activities

  • Manage, organize, and validate large modeling and observational datasets for WoFS, WoFSCast, MPAS-JEDI, and ML/AI applications

  • Conduct model verification, diagnostics, quality control, and forecast evaluation using METplus and related frameworks

  • Design, execute, and analyze convective- and meso-scale numerical experiments for storm-scale forecasting and data assimilation

  • Collaborate with scientists, students, software engineers, and operational partners to resolve technical issues and advance forecasting capabilities

  • Prepare technical documentation, reports, presentations, and scientific publications supporting project and research objectives


Requirements

  • MA/MS in meteorology, atmospheric science, computer science, engineering, applied mathematics, or a related field required

  • 8+ years of relevant professional or academic experience

  • PhD preferred

  • Experience with convective- and/or meso-scale numerical weather prediction and ensemble-based data assimilation systems

  • Proficiency in Python, Bash, Git, and scientific software development in HPC environments

  • Familiarity with MPAS-JEDI, JEDI, WoFS, WoFSCast, MPAS, WRF, or similar modeling and data assimilation frameworks

  • Experience with operational workflow management systems such as EC-Flow or Rocoto and large atmospheric modeling and observational datasets

  • Knowledge of storm-scale forecasting, forecast verification methodologies, model diagnostics, and quality control procedures, including tools such as METplus

  • Ability to collaborate effectively within multidisciplinary teams and communicate technical and scientific results through presentations, reports, and peer-reviewed publications

  • Must complete an online IT security awareness course within one week of starting work

  • Foreign national candidates are subject to export control review and require CO/COR approval prior to consideration

  • Ability to work Monday through Friday, 8 AM CST to 5 PM CST

  • Ability to work irregular hours during active severe weather events when required for field data collection

  • Ability to travel locally and non-locally, not anticipated to exceed 5% annually

  • Must obtain written COR approval at least 10 calendar days in advance for unplanned travel
